Write equaitons to explain why the following species act as weak bases in water solution.
i. `CH_(3)NH_(2)` ii. `NO_(2)^(Θ)` iii. `HPO_(4)^(2-)` iv. `CHO_(2)^(Θ)`

All of them given `overset(Θ)OH` ions in aquepus solutions.
i. `CH_(3)NH_(2) + H_(2)O rarr CH_(3)overset(o+)NH_(3) + overset(Θ)OH`
ii. `NO_(2)^(Θ) +H_(2)O rarr HNO_(3) + overset(Θ)OH`
iii. `HPO_(4)^(2-) + H_(2)O rarr H_(2)PO_(4)^(Θ) + overset(Θ)OH`
`H_(2)PO_(4)^(2-) + H_(2)O rarr H_(3)PO_(4) + overset(Θ)OH`
iv. `HCOO^(Θ) + H_(2)O rarr HCOOH + overset(Θ)OH`
